The Serie B meeting at Stadio Druso on Saturday sees home side Südtirol-Alto Adige do battle with Lecco. Here is an update on the latest predicted line ups and news on player availability.

Südtirol-Alto Adige head into this fixture coming off the back of a 1-1 Serie B stalemate against Reggiana. It seems likely that Biancorossi may well use the 3-5-2 system, handing starts to Giacomo Poluzzi, Andrea Giorgini, Filippo Scaglia, Andrea Cagnano, Salvatore Molina, Fabian Tait, Tommaso Arrigoni, Jasmin Kurtic, Simone Davi, Daniele Casiraghi and Emanuele Pecorino.

Matteo Rover, Kévin Vinetot and Emanuele Pecorino won’t be available for Südtirol boss Federico Valente.

Following on from suffering a loss in their previous game against Como in Serie B competition, Lecco will be aiming to make amends here. There’s a good chance that Lecco seem likely to elect for a 4-3-3 formation, starting the game with Umberto Saracco, Davide Guglielmotti, Mario Ierardi, Vedran Celjak, Giovanni Crociata, Artur Ionita, Giorgio Galli, Marcin Listkowski, Nicolò Buso, Franco Lepore and Andrija Novakovich.

Out of a mainly full-strength group of players, there is only the sole fitness issue for the Lecco boss Alfredo Aglietti to be concerned about. Eugenio Lamanna (Muscle injury) won’t be in action. Alessandro Caporale will not be able to play in this game through being suspended.
